Level 3/ Level 4 Diploma in
Sports Massage

Fast-track your career as a Sports Massage Therapist

This combined VTCT Level 3 Diploma in Sports Massage and Level 4 Certificate in Sports Massage offers 28 days of face-to-face, hands-on training. You’ll leave the course feeling confident, capable, and ready to start working with clients straight away.

By the end, you’ll hold two recognised qualifications — the perfect foundation if you want to treat injuries, support rehabilitation, and improve movement and performance. Sports massage isn’t just about easing pain — it’s also about helping people stay injury-free.

How You’ll Be Assessed

  • Practical massage assessments

  • 2 x multiple-choice Anatomy & Physiology exams

  • Theory test

Home Study

To support your learning and build experience, you will be required to:

  • Complete 30 massage case study treatments

  • Submit written assignments and blended learning tasks

  • Study Anatomy & Physiology online module culminating in 2 final multiple-choice exams

Entry Requirements

  • No prior massage experience required — this course is suitable for beginners

  • L3 Anatomy & Physiology, this can be done prior to starting or alongside the course

  • A good standard of written and spoken English, ideally Grade 4 or above in GCSE English
